Isle of Man farmers are taking action to get Manx food back on the shelves.
The Manx NFU started the petition, after it says the Island is now nearly 100% dependent on imported food.
Figures from the Agricultural and Food Security Strategy revealed only 6% of the food bought on the Island is produced here.
The petition will be available to sign at the Royal Manx Agricultural Show in August.
